while driving through the outskirts of Leavenworth, WA, on my way to do some shooting for a river rafting company, i came across these two blackies foraging in the brush alongside the road. looks like a mom and a juvenile "teen-age" young one... anyway, i coasted past and stopped about 20 yards down the road, and got out to snap some shots. they didn't seem at all concerned about my presence, and were in fact much more interested in the cyclists that were approaching from farther back in the direction i'd come from. a few seconds after i shot these, they disappeared back into the underbrush... 40D, 220mm, 1/100 @ f/8...
